All nutrients comparison - raw data values

Nutrient Chinese lemon chicken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al Opinion
Net carbs 19.61g 83.5g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Protein 11.87g 5.7g Chinese lemon chicken
Fats 13.55g 2.2g Chinese lemon chicken
Carbs 20.61g 88.5g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Calories 252kcal 380kcal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Starch 10.27g Chinese lemon chicken
Fructose 1.52g Chinese lemon chicken
Sugar 8.18g 56.2g Chinese lemon chicken
Fiber 1g 5g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Calcium 40mg 14mg Chinese lemon chicken
Iron 1.22mg 1.5mg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Magnesium 16mg 59mg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Phosphorus 136mg 213mg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Potassium 161mg 183mg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Sodium 252mg 142mg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Zinc 0.51mg 1.7mg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Copper 0.04mg 0.195mg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Manganese 0.089mg 1.895mg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Selenium 13µg 29.1µg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Vitamin A 11IU 1852IU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Vitamin A RAE 3µg 556µg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Vitamin E 1.28mg 0.41mg Chinese lemon chicken
Vitamin D 5IU 148IU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Vitamin D 0.1µg 3.7µg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Vitamin C 2.3mg 22mg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Vitamin B1 0.053mg 1.39mg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Vitamin B2 0.07mg 1.57mg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Vitamin B3 3.776mg 18.5mg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Vitamin B5 0.52mg Chinese lemon chicken
Vitamin B6 0.25mg 1.85mg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Folate 9µg 370µg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Vitamin B12 0.11µg 5.6µg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Vitamin K 24.4µg 2.8µg Chinese lemon chicken
Tryptophan 0.141mg Chinese lemon chicken
Threonine 0.513mg Chinese lemon chicken
Isoleucine 0.537mg Chinese lemon chicken
Leucine 0.978mg Chinese lemon chicken
Lysine 0.958mg Chinese lemon chicken
Methionine 0.33mg Chinese lemon chicken
Phenylalanine 0.478mg Chinese lemon chicken
Valine 0.57mg Chinese lemon chicken
Histidine 0.365mg Chinese lemon chicken
Cholesterol 32mg 0mg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Trans Fat 0.068g 0.5g Chinese lemon chicken
Saturated Fat 2.033g 0.5g Kellogg's Honey Smacks Cereal
Omega-3 - DHA 0.003g 0g Chinese lemon chicken
Omega-3 - EPA 0.003g 0g Chinese lemon chicken
Omega-3 - DPA 0.003g 0g Chinese lemon chicken
Monounsaturated Fat 2.749g 0.4g Chinese lemon chicken
Polyunsaturated fat 6.086g 0.5g Chinese lemon chicken
Omega-6 - Eicosadienoic acid 0.008g Chinese lemon chicken
Omega-6 - Linoleic acid 5.301g Chinese lemon chicken
Omega-6 - Gamma-linoleic acid 0.006g Chinese lemon chicken
Omega-3 - ALA 0.663g Chinese lemon chicken
Omega-3 - Eicosatrienoic acid 0.001g Chinese lemon chicken
Omega-6 - Dihomo-gamma-linoleic acid 0.006g Chinese lemon chicken
